Overview

Managing risks and overcoming issues are essential for investors to achieve their financial goals. Some of these issues include knowing how to meet their liabilities, deciding where to invest, and how much risk to take.

In this programme, participants will be equipped with real-world knowledge and be able to hone their skills for comparing, executing, and evaluating investment proposals across various asset classes. As well as learning about risk vs return and financial ratios, participants will also participate in live class exercises on “Stock Trading” and “Building Your Own Investment Portfolio”.

Upon completion of this course, participants will gain the necessary building blocks to kick-start their investment management journey.

Singapore Citizens aged 25 and above may use their SkillsFuture Credits to pay for the course fees. The credits may be used on top of existing course fee funding.

This is only applicable to self-sponsored participants. Application to utilise SkillsFuture Credits can be submitted when making payment for the course via the SMU Academy TMS Portal, and can only be made within 60 days of course start date.

Enhanced Training Support for SMEs (ETSS)

  • Organisation must be registered or incorporated in Singapore
  • Employment size of not more than 200 or with annual sales turnover of not more than $100 million
  • Trainees must be hired in accordance with the Employment Act and fully sponsored by their employers for the course
  • Trainees must be Singapore Citizens or Singapore Permanent Residents
  • Trainees must not be a full-time national serviceman
  • Trainees are eligible for ETSS funding only if their company's SME status is approved prior to the course commencement date. To verify your SME's status, please click here.
